Technical Specs & Certifications
Beauty STC Manufacturing Co., Ltd. prioritizes delivering LED lighting solutions that meet rigorous technical benchmarks for performance and reliability across diverse applications. Our engineering focus ensures each product category achieves optimal lumens per watt efficiency while maintaining exceptional color fidelity and environmental protection. Below are detailed technical specifications for key LED fixture types, emphasizing Lumens/Watt (lm/W), Color Rendering Index (CRI >90), and Ingress Protection (IP) Ratings, reflecting Beauty STC’s commitment to quality.
Recessed downlights for commercial and residential interiors typically achieve 100–120 lm/W in standard 4–6 inch apertures. This efficiency stems from our proprietary thermal management systems using aluminum heat sinks and optimized driver integration. All Beauty STC downlights feature CRI ≥92 (with R9 >50) using high-quality phosphor-converted LEDs from tier-1 suppliers like Nichia or Seoul Semiconductor, ensuring accurate color representation critical for retail and hospitality. Standard IP ratings are IP44 for bathroom-safe installation, though our premium architectural series reaches IP65 for wet-location use. Quality assurance includes 100% photometric testing and thermal imaging during production to guarantee lumen maintenance per LM-80 standards.
High bay fixtures for industrial warehouses and manufacturing facilities deliver 130–150 lm/W through advanced COB (Chip-on-Board) LED arrays and precision optics. Beauty STC achieves this by pairing high-efficacy Samsung LM301B diodes with custom-designed drivers operating at >93% efficiency, minimizing system-level losses. Every high bay undergoes spectral testing to confirm CRI >90 (Ra) and TM-30 Rf >85, vital for safety-critical color differentiation in workspaces. IP65 is standard for dust and moisture resistance in harsh environments, with optional IP67 variants for food processing plants requiring washdown capability. Our quality control includes 72-hour burn-in tests and third-party IESNA LM-79 verification to ensure real-world performance consistency.
Linear LED fixtures for offices and healthcare settings maintain 110–130 lm/W through low-thermal-resistance PCB designs and high-efficiency constant-current drivers. Beauty STC utilizes multi-channel LED arrays with dedicated red diodes to achieve CRI 95+ and R9 >90, exceeding the minimum requirement for medical examination and task lighting where color discrimination is paramount. Standard IP ratings are IP20 for ceiling-mounted applications, but our sealed troffer versions reach IP54 for suspended ceiling environments with airborne contaminants. Quality is embedded via automated solder paste inspection and 100% flicker testing below IEEE 1789-2015 thresholds, ensuring visual comfort.
Outdoor wall packs and area lights achieve 120–140 lm/W using die-cast aluminum housings for passive cooling and optimized secondary optics. Beauty STC specifies Cree XHP70.2 LEDs with spectral enhancement to guarantee CRI >92 even at low temperatures, critical for security and aesthetic applications. IP66 is the baseline rating for all outdoor products, with coastal-grade variants featuring IP68 (1.5m submersion) and additional UV-resistant polycarbonate lenses. Our quality process includes salt spray testing per ISO 9227 and thermal cycling from -40°C to +55°C to validate longevity in extreme climates.

Factory Tour: Manufacturing Excellence
Beauty (STC) Manufacturing Co., Ltd.’s factory in Jiangmen, China is a modern, well-equipped facility focused on the research, development, and manufacturing of high-quality LED lighting products. Strategically located in the Jiangmen Industrial Park, the factory benefits from strong infrastructure and proximity to key supply chain hubs in the Guangdong region, enabling efficient production and logistics.
The facility is equipped with advanced Surface Mount Technology (SMT) production lines, which are critical for the precise and reliable assembly of LED components onto printed circuit boards. These SMT machines ensure high-speed placement of LED chips, drivers, and other electronic elements with excellent accuracy and consistency. The use of automated optical inspection (AOI) systems further enhances quality control by detecting soldering defects and component misalignments immediately after the SMT process.
To ensure product reliability and longevity, the Jiangmen factory conducts comprehensive aging tests on all LED lighting products. Completed units undergo extended burn-in periods—typically ranging from 4 to 24 hours—under controlled thermal and electrical conditions that simulate real-world usage. This process helps identify early failure risks, ensuring that only stable and durable products reach customers. Additional testing includes photometric analysis, thermal performance checks, and electrical safety compliance.

Application Scenarios
Hotels require diverse LED lighting solutions tailored to specific guest experiences and functional needs. In lobbies and reception areas, high-ceiling applications demand high-lumen output linear high-bay or pendant fixtures with excellent color rendering to create a welcoming first impression and ensure accurate skin tones. Guest rooms benefit significantly from layered lighting: ambient cove lighting or recessed downlights with dimmable warm white (2700K-3000K) options for relaxation, integrated wall sconces providing gentle task lighting near beds, and under-cabinet lighting in minibars. Restaurants and bars require warm dimmable track or adjustable spotlights (2200K-2700K) to enhance food presentation and ambiance, while corridors need uniformly spaced, low-glare recessed downlights with motion sensors for safety and energy efficiency during nighttime hours. Human-centric lighting systems in premium suites, capable of adjusting color temperature throughout the day, support guest circadian rhythms and well-being.
Malls present complex lighting challenges across vast, multi-level spaces. General circulation areas with high ceilings necessitate high-efficiency, high-bay LED fixtures providing uniform illumination with minimal glare, ideally featuring integrated occupancy and daylight harvesting sensors to manage energy use during varying foot traffic. Individual retail stores require flexible track lighting systems with high Color Rendering Index (CRI >90) LEDs to accurately showcase merchandise; adjustable spotlights highlight key displays while linear cove lighting creates inviting store entrances. Food courts need bright, clean ambient lighting with high CRI for hygiene perception, complemented by focused task lighting over seating areas. Critical attention must be given to parking structures and exterior entrances, where robust, vandal-resistant LED area lights with appropriate color temperature (4000K) and motion activation ensure security without excessive light spill into surrounding areas.
Office environments demand functionality, visual comfort, and adaptability. Open-plan workspaces perform best with uniformly distributed, direct-indirect LED troffer or suspended panel lighting systems providing high ambient light levels (300-500 lux) with minimal flicker and glare, ideally incorporating continuous dimming and personal task lighting at each workstation. Conference rooms require flexible systems: bright, neutral white (4000K) general lighting for note-taking, combined with tunable white or dimmable focused fixtures for presentations, and integrated controls to manage video conferencing needs. Executive offices benefit from layered schemes including ambient ceiling fixtures, adjustable wall washers for artwork, and high-quality desk lamps. Critical installation considerations include ensuring consistent light distribution across large floors to prevent shadows and eye strain, implementing zoned controls for different work areas, and providing adequate lighting for circulation paths and emergency egress without compromising workstation comfort.
Installation tips are paramount for longevity and performance across all settings. Always prioritize thermal management; ensure adequate fixture spacing and avoid enclosing high-output LEDs in airtight housings not rated for such use, as excessive heat drastically shortens LED lifespan. Verify compatible dimming systems during specification—mismatched LEDs and dimmers cause flicker and failure; conduct thorough dimming curve testing before full rollout. Pay meticulous attention to wiring practices: use correct gauge wire to prevent voltage drop over long runs, especially in large malls or office campuses, and ensure secure connections within junction boxes to avoid arcing. Implement proper zoning and circuit separation early in the electrical design to enable effective daylight harvesting and occupancy control strategies without unintended interactions. Crucially, engage qualified lighting designers and electricians familiar with commercial LED standards; their expertise ensures optimal fixture placement for visual comfort, avoids common pitfalls like insufficient uniformity or excessive contrast ratios, and guarantees compliance with local electrical and energy codes. Finally, always source LEDs from reputable manufacturers providing full photometric data and appropriate warranties, as component quality directly impacts real-world performance and maintenance costs.
